Iphutha by Mabuda Banger, UManamathela, CA MA GU, Shwelly M is a bass-heavy Amapiano track at 114 BPM with moderate drive and balanced groove. At 63% energy, it works as an energy builder — pushing the floor forward without peaking.
Released 11 Nov 2022 · 4:55 · 50% mood · -8 dB loudness

Where it lives in a set
63% energy places it in the build — the stretch where you're winning the floor, not rewarding it yet.
114 BPM — squarely in amapiano territory, mixable within roughly 109–119 BPM without pitch artefacts.
F Major — 7B on the Camelot wheel. Harmonically compatible with 7A, 6B and 8B.
Tracks in 7B, 7A, 6B or 8B between ~109–119 BPM.
Mid-set energy builder — 63% energy with a steady groove pushes the floor forward without peaking. Save peak-time slots for higher-drive records.
